At Vivid, we love projects that push us creatively, challenge us strategically, and allow us to collaborate on a large scale. In 2025, we had the opportunity to do exactly that by helping create a massive international campaign announcing the new partnership between Klarna and Apple Pay.

For this campaign, our team designed hundreds of graphics and video assets that were used across Meta, Snapchat, YouTube, TikTok, digital signage, and billboards. Every platform required its own approach, with completely different sizing, safe zones, formatting requirements, and best practices.

Designing for multiple platforms is never as simple as resizing one graphic. A design that works perfectly for YouTube may not work at all for TikTok. Snapchat has different safe spaces than Instagram. Billboards and digital signage require a totally different approach than mobile-first social content.

Because of that, every single asset had to be intentionally designed for the specific platform where it would appear. That meant carefully planning layouts, text placement, animation, pacing, and visual hierarchy so each piece looked polished and performed well in its intended environment.

This project was also international in scope.

We created content for audiences in the United States, United Kingdom, and Canada. We also adapted creative into French for French Canadian markets and a few variations in Spanish for audiences in the United States.That added another layer of complexity, because translation is never just about swapping words.

Different languages take up different amounts of space, messaging has to feel natural in each region, and every version still has to fit within platform-safe areas and brand guidelines.

The whole campaign centered around one simple idea: some combinations just work perfectly together.

The combinations that they chose to use for this campaign were sweet and salty, selfcare on sundays, suits and sneakers, and denim on denim. Those classic pairings became the inspiration behind a huge collection of graphics and videos designed to show that Klarna and Apple Pay are another duo that just makes sense.
